Hadrian Automation is hiring a Site Reliability Engineer, Client Platform

Responsibilities

  • Own, administer, and optimize MDM platforms (Fleet DM, Intune, Workspace ONE) to enforce configuration and drive self-healing by writing OS-level scripts and lightweight tools that resolve recurring user-impacting issues (disk pressure, certificate expiry, drift, broken agents) at the source instead of via tickets.
  • Proactive Response. We want to gather telemetry data and analytics to develop an understanding of device lifecycles. We want to prevent end-user disruption by understanding when and how to act.
  • Partner with Security, IT, and Infrastructure to translate compliance requirements (CMMC) into enforceable, code-managed baselines.
  • Build dashboards and alerts that measure end-user experience as an SLO, not a helpdesk metric.

Requirements

  • Ownership. You treat the fleet as a product, take incidents personally, and close the loop with automation rather than a runbook.
  • Strong scripting in Python, Bash, and PowerShell.
  • Scalability. Hands-on experience with Infrastructure as Code (IaC) and configuration management: Ansible and Terraform (or equivalents like Chef, Salt, Puppet, Pulumi).
  • Device Management. Working knowledge of at least one major MDM (Fleet DM, Intune, Jamf, Workspace ONE) and its API surface.
  • Security Remediation. Practical experience with patch management, vulnerability remediation, and endpoint hardening on both macOS and Windows.

Nice to Have

  • Strong computer science fundamentals. You can reason about systems from the operating system up, demonstrating durable and sustainable solutions.
  • Experience building self-healing or auto-remediation platforms (remote actions, osquery + response, custom agents).
  • Exposure to OT (Operational Technology) systems.
  • Comfort operating in an SRE culture: SLOs, error budgets, and blameless postmortems applied to the end-user experience.
